Diving holidays can be some of the most interesting if you have a
passion for diving. You will get the chance to explore underwater
nature and learn several amazing things about life underwater. The
sights under the water are stunning and unique which is why many people
opt to go on dive holidays to take a break from what is considered
normal. To have the best time during your dive holidays however, you
will need to do your homework and play your part as well.
1. Decide it's what you really want
Diving cannot be fun unless you really are interested in the activity and are ready for the challenges it might bring your way. Not very many people are excited by water bodies so make sure that diving is what you really wish to do on your holiday. When you are excited about the holiday, you are bound to have a time of your life all through.
2. Choose a good dive resort
Fortunately, dive resorts are numerous and you get the chance to select the one you feel is best for you. Everyone has their favorite holiday destinations, but it is important to remember that not all places are good for diving. To find the best resort, settle for destinations popular for amazing diving holidays. With several spots at your disposal, it should be easy to finally choose the best one for your holiday expectations.
3. Get your finances in order
This is important for any holidaymaker whether you are travelling locally or internationally. You might need to travel far to reach your preferred dive resort and your holiday might take several days making it very important to take control over your finances. Know how much you are willing to spare for the holidays so you can choose the right holiday package and one you can afford comfortably. The budget should include everything from travel expenses, accommodation, insurance and other activities or needs you might have when travelling.
4. Know what to carry along
Some of the dive resorts offer the needed diving gear and equipment. You might however, find it more convenient to have some of your personal effects when leaving for the holiday. You can easily tell what to pack before the holiday by looking at what your resort has to offer you. Apart from the diving gear and equipment, find out the amenities made available and how convenient they are for your holiday needs. Depending on what is available, you will know what else to carry to make the holiday most enjoyable for you.
5. Consider dive lessons
The fact is that not everyone interested in diving knows how to dive. Luckily, most resorts offer lessons before the real dive. This means that you will have a time of your life, whether you are just a beginner or a professional. Consider the dive levels offered within your preferred resort just to be sure that all your needs will be taken care of to fetch value from your holiday.
